The Way Worldviews Work: "There Can Be Only One!"

Reductionism of Worldviews, (particularly the Christian Worldview) is very much in vogue today - especially among social progressives. Some do this motivated by a desire to minimize potential conflict. Others engage in Worldview reductionism because their Worldview informs and gives them permission to do so... 

Thus... 

One of the great myths often associated with "tolerance" (democracy) is that all ideological people groups (along with their unique distinctives) can be represented equally. This is not, nor ever can be, a true reality. 

For one ideology to express it's distinctives freely and fully, necessarily means the suppression and minimizing of competing distinctives in other ideologies. 

Some Examples are: 1. The supercessionism of Jesus Christ (Isaiah 45:5; John 14:16), 2. The Practice of Islamic Sharia Law, 3. Hinduism and Karma as a form of "Justice" 4. Pantheism's view of God and physical reality. 5. Capitalism vs. Communism as competing socio-economic theories. 6. Nietzschean Übermensch philosophy. 7. Humanism and it's optimistic view of the intrinsic nature of humankind. 8. P.E.T.A. and Peter Singer's philosophy of "Animal Liberation." 9. Science's view regarding the random evolution of humans as a biological machine.

At first blush, one might assume that for peace to reign, the only recourse is to strip all ideologies of their unique distinctives, and irrationally declare by political fiat (in the spirit of "tolerance"): THAT THEY ARE ALL NOW THE SAME (sic).

Whether we want to acknowledge it or not, innate in the DNA of all ideologies and worldviews*** is the irreducible and primordial cry: "There can be only one!!!"

***Worldview Questions:

1. Where are we?

2. Who are we?

3. What is wrong?


4. How do we fix it?
